Style Tips for Holiday Parties
The end of the year is upon us and that means holiday parties! From work parties to family festivities and friends sharing time together, the special occasions call for looking your very best. To help you achieve the perfect holiday glam look, today I’m going to introduce tips on how to bring glitz and glam to your holiday parties.

Add color to your ensemble
First up, instead of wearing an ugly holiday sweater (decorated with literal interpretations like reindeer and snowmen), experiment with lots of colors that suggest the season. One of the most fun parts of the season is the opportunity to break out party looks that might be considered a little overdone during other times of the year. Bright pops of color are always stylish—you can go for seasonal colors like red and green that you can easily mix and match with other winter staples. You can also go with a shade that is less predictable like magenta, burgundies, and yellow greens and flaunt your fashion sense. Opt for pieces like a perfect red velvet dress, a green satin blouse, a deep crimson sweater, a gold balloon skirt—and put together lovely holiday outfits that make you look festive and fashionable at the same time.

Go sparkly
It’s the perfect time of the year to sparkle and shine. Sequins and shimmering metallic garments are your best bet. For more formal occasions, you can’t go wrong with a sequin or a metallic dress in gold or silver. Choose a midi-length gold dress richly embroidered with sequins but do remember to go subtle on your accessories and let the dress be the focal point of your outfit. Also, go light on the makeup and leave your hair simple—in a sleek low pony or simply let it flowing down the back.

Accessorize, accessorize, and accessorize some more
Accessories are a great way to update any holiday party look. If you are shy about going all out with sparkles and sequins, stick to neutral, solid color outfits but experiment with lots of eye-catching accessories. For instance, the perfect LBD (little black dress) or LWD (little white dress) can be instantly dressed up if you have the right accessories to pair with them. Big bold necklaces, rings, and bracelets are a must for holiday parties—and one thing to keep in mind is to wear them “layered.” When it comes to accessories, the layered look is super hot and trendy this season. Break out of the norm and go for many rings, bracelets, and necklaces at a time—a piece of jewel on every finger worn with multiple layered necklaces is more than acceptable this winter!

Play with these tips and have a fashionable holiday season!
